Some of metro Atlanta’s congressional leaders were in the U.S. Capitol when violence erupted Wednesday afternoon, and at least one of them is calling for the impeachment of the president.

Wilfon also spoke with metro Atlanta Republican Rep. Barry Loudermilk.

“Any concern that calling for his impeachment could lead to a further divide in this country?” Wilfon asked Loudermilk.

“At some point, you have to take a stand somewhere,” Loudermilk said. “I’ve already communicated with the White House that we need him to come out strong and ask the people to stand down.” READ MORE
